Safeguarding HVAC Ductwork with Flame-Retardant Insulation
Proper lining for HVAC duct systems is essential, especially when it comes to combustion prevention. Using fireproof thermal barrier can significantly reduce the spread of heat and fumes throughout a structure. These specialized materials are designed to endure extreme temperatures, controlling the destruction and possible loss resulting from a combustion incident. Different kinds of fireproof duct lining are accessible, including stone wool, reactive treatments, and specialized wraps, each providing a varying degree of heat protection.

Fire Resistant Air Distribution Systems: Planning, Setup & Materials
Ensuring proper fire safety within a facility requires careful consideration of all components, and ductwork are no exception. Fire-resistant ductwork networks are vital for preserving compartmentation and restricting the spread of flame and particulates. Layout must comply with regional building codes, frequently including detailed gauges of protection. Installation practices are just as important, needing qualified technicians who understand the significance of keeping watertight joints and stopping openings. Common substances include zinc-coated steel, mineral wool thermal wrap, and specialized intumescent treatments.
